Using the collision-tolerant Elios drone, Sky-Futures provided them with a safer, faster inspection method and a greater quantity and quality of image data than they had previously been able to gather using rope access or scaffolding.
Customer Needs
Typically, this type of inspection would have taken 3 days of inspection per tank (including open, purge, make safe, setup, inspect, close). Due to the condition of the tanks and the fact that the vessel was laid up, the inspection would have involved a team of 6 people including the need for breathing apparatus, on-hand tank rescue, tank sentry and rope access team under hot conditions of offshore Indonesia.
Motivated by the potential gain relative to the rapidity of execution but as well the benefit of not having to send people inside the tanks to do the job, BW Offshore requested the assistance of Sky-Futures’ inspection team.

Solutions
Between five and ten flights were necessary to complete the inspection of a single tank, with each flight taking about ten minutes. The entire inspection scope was performed without the need for any human entry to the tanks. The drone was able to fly down into the FSO tank unaided and, by using Sky-Futures proprietary inspection technique, accurately navigate the internal space, conducting both General Visual Inspections (GVI) and Close Visual Inspections (CVI) of the space.
Using a collision-tolerant drone, the pilot can navigate it safely, directly in contact with the walls of the tanks when required. Thanks to its powerful onboard LEDs, the inspection of the tanks with the drone did not require the installation of any additional lighting source.

Results
The project was carried out by a team of two – one inspector and one remote pilot. The entire internal surface of all 20 tanks was inspected in only 9 days.
The use of drones allows significant time and efficiency savings, minimising risks to personnel, offering a safer, more economical solution for detailed structural inspections.
